Surprise! With Saint's Row 2 garnering more attention than its prequel, it has finally been noticed by reactionaries and critics. Bet you never saw that one coming! A police union is the root of the issue, attacking Saint's Row 2 for encouraging depravity and immorality while throwing around that ever-popular buzzword, "desensitize."
"These horrible and violent video games desensitize young people to violence while encouraging depravity, immorality while glorifying criminal behavior," whines NYPD boss Patrick Lynch.
I've played Saint's Row 2 and I can confirm that it is indeed violent, but the violence is so comical it might as well be Tom & Jerry with blood. If you are "desensitized" to real-life violence by the cartoon killings of SR2, then you have some real issues that need to be examined. Somehow, I don't think a game in which you can bitchslap people a mile into the air using a foam hand can be taken as a realistic portrayal of violent activity.
If you think Saint's Row 2 is capable of single-handedly causing societal damage, then you're an idiot.
